51.206, -4.10395Located about 20 minutes on foot from Runnymede Gardens, the 4-star Varley House Ilfracombe hotel features Wi-Fi in the rooms and parking nearby. The guest house is a good starting point for exploring Ilfracombe, including Chambercombe Manor, which is only 0.7 km away.
Location
The centre of Ilfracombe can be reached within a 20-minute walk, and natural attractions like Ilfracombe Harbour Harbor are 1.3 km away. At this Ilfracombe hotel, guests will be a stroll from Iron Age Hill. Nature lovers will appreciate the proximity to Hele Beach, which is around 500 metres away. Explore the historical sights of Ilfracombe, starting with the victorian Watermouth Castle situated a 25-minute stroll away.

Exceptional Stay with a Breathtaking View
I had a wonderful 2-night stay in a King Room with Sea View, where I was greeted warmly by Rod, the owner. The room was spacious, incredibly clean, and the large bay window provided stunning views of the sea, which I enjoyed from the comfort of my bed. Breakfast was a highlight—everything was freshly prepared, including perfectly poached eggs, and the local flavor was evident in every bite. The only minor thing I would have preferred is having a bit more food variety for breakfast. otherwise, it was a delightful experience.
